BASICS;
Sullivan is of course, a scientist. Very ambitious, talkative, and (secretly) insecure and anxious. He’s terrified of death: he didn’t want to lose his progress simply because he couldn’t live long enough - and that fact ends up playing the biggest role in his later life.
HOW THIS APPLIES TO HIS STORY;
After working to achieve ways around death, he wound up finding a way to warp through dimensions and alter reality to an extent to continue playing death. It was a form of cloning that obviously hadn’t been tested before, and was highly dangerous.
The cloning worked by feeding off of a source. If there was no source, there were no clones. The host must be stored in an empty dimension called, The Tesseract, in which they are able to control the fates and stories of their clones - but this was only theorized by Sully.
In reality, once Sully entered The Tesseract, there was no way out. He was completely alone in an infinite and constantly warping box littered with stars: which were lenses that peered into billions of different timelines revolving around his clones. He also found that he couldn’t interact at all with them. He could only observe.
Sullivan’s story ends with him being driven to madness due to isolation and committing suicide, thus ending his story for all the clones to inevitably endure (or at least the ones that make it into The Tesseract; because them dying beforehand is likely).
IN SHORT;
Sullivan is merely a clone. The main story is applied to only some of the clones. His ambitions vary, and his abilities vary. That’s why in some versions of him you may see will either be floating, hopping dimensions, or alone in The Tesseract.
